
Heat Pump Installation in Langley, BC
Langley sits further inland than coastal Surrey, giving it slightly colder winters and hotter summers than the coast. Winter lows can hit -8°C to -12°C in Aldergrove and Murrayville, so cold-climate-rated systems are recommended. Ducted heat pump systems or heat pump and furnace hybrid setups work best for Langley's colder inland winters. Multi-zone ductless is popular in townhome developments throughout Willoughby. Rebates and utilities in Langley
Langley Township and City are FortisBC territory. Switching from gas makes homeowners eligible for the full CleanBC rebate plus FortisBC co-incentives, which is the largest rebate combination available in BC.
